The clutch pack is a key part of every automatic transmission. You find it made up of alternating friction clutch plates and steel plates. The friction clutch plates have a special friction material. The steel plates sit between each friction clutch plate. When you drive, the transmission applies pressure to the clutch pack. This pressure pushes the friction clutch plates and steel plates together.
Here is how the clutch pack works:
The transmission sends pressure to the clutch pack.
The friction clutch plates press against the steel plates.
Friction builds up and locks the plates together.
The engine power moves through the transmission.
You need the right amount of friction for smooth gear changes. Too much friction can wear out the friction clutch. Too little friction can cause slipping. The clutch pack design helps balance these forces. You get smooth, reliable shifts in your automatic transmission because of this careful design.If you ever notice rough shifts or slipping, the friction clutch inside the clutch pack may need service. When you drive, you expect your car to shift between gears smoothly. The friction clutch makes this possible. You find the friction clutch inside the transmission, where it controls how gears connect and disconnect. Here is how a friction clutch works step by step:
The transmission sends hydraulic pressure to the clutch pack.
The friction clutch plates press tightly against the steel plates.
Friction builds up between the plates.
The clutch locks the engine and transmission together.
The car moves forward or backward, depending on the gear you select.
When you need to change gears, the transmission releases the pressure. The friction clutch plates separate from the steel plates. This action breaks the connection between the engine and the transmission. You feel a smooth transition as the gears change. The friction clutch repeats this process every time your car shifts.
Tip: The friction material on the clutch plates is very important. It must grip well but also let go quickly when needed. This balance helps your car avoid jerky or rough shifts.
You rely on the friction clutch to transfer power from the engine to the wheels. The friction clutch uses friction to grab the steel plates and move the car. When the clutch engages, it creates a strong link. The engine’s power flows through the transmission and reaches the wheels.
The friction clutch must handle a lot of force. The friction material on each plate must resist heat and wear. If the friction clutch loses grip, the plates slip. You may notice a loss of power or strange noises. If the friction clutch grabs too hard, you may feel rough shifts or hear chattering.
You need the right amount of pressure for the friction clutch to work well. Too much pressure can wear out the friction material. Too little pressure can cause slipping. The transmission controls this pressure to keep the friction clutch working smoothly.

You can spot problems with your friction clutch by watching for certain warning signs. When the friction clutch starts to wear out, your car may not shift as smoothly as before. Here are some common symptoms you might notice:
Slipping: You press the gas pedal, but the car does not speed up as expected. This gear slippage means the friction clutch cannot hold the power from the engine.
Chattering: You feel shaking or vibration when the car shifts gears. The friction clutch may not grip the steel plates evenly.
Sticking: The clutch does not release fully. You may have trouble changing gears or feel the car lurch.
Dragging: The friction clutch stays engaged too long. This can make it hard to shift or cause the car to move even when you stop.
Unusual noises: You hear grinding, squealing, or rattling sounds from the transmission. These noises often mean the friction clutch or friction material has worn down.
If you notice any of these signs, you should check your friction clutch soon. Ignoring these symptoms can lead to bigger problems.

You can help your car’s clutch last longer by following some simple steps. First, check your transmission fluid often. Clean fluid helps reduce heat and wear on the friction plates. If you see dirty or low fluid, change it right away. You should also avoid hard driving, like quick starts or sudden stops. These actions put extra stress on the clutch and increase friction. Try to drive smoothly and let your car shift gears at a steady pace.
Pay attention to how your car feels when you drive. If you notice slipping or strange noises, get your clutch checked soon. Early action can stop bigger problems. You can also ask your mechanic to inspect the clutch during regular service visits. This helps catch wear before it gets worse.
Tip: Keeping your car’s cooling system in good shape helps control heat in the transmission. Less heat means less friction damage to the clutch.
Sometimes, even with good care, you need to replace the friction plates. Signs like slipping, chattering, or dragging mean the clutch may not work well. If you notice these problems, visit a trusted mechanic. The mechanic will open the transmission and check the clutch pack. If the friction plates look worn or burned, you need new ones.
Replacing friction plates is a big job. Most people let a professional handle it. The cost to replace friction plates in an automatic transmission can range from $400 to $1,200. The price depends on your car’s make and model. You should always use quality parts for the clutch. Good parts last longer and help your car shift smoothly.
